**Runbook: Notification fan-out backpressure (Wrenlock Notify).** If the fan-out queue depth exceeds the alert threshold, first throttle the Petrelgate producer rather than scaling consumers — scaling alone tends to overwhelm the downstream push gateway. Enable the shed-low-priority flag, then watch delivery latency for ten minutes before taking further action. Document every intervention in the incident channel. When filing the incident report, reference the build responsible, recorded under the token below.

session token of kawig-bajep = htk14_1c822b2bdc3712

**Q: Why do incremental rebuilds on Stonepress occasionally rebuild everything?**

A: The dependency graph is cached per branch. If the cache manifest is missing or its checksum fails, Stonepress falls back to a full rebuild. Common causes: branch deletion, manual cache purge, or schema bumps in the manifest format. Do not disable the checksum; fix the manifest instead. Regenerating the manifest signing key requires unlocking the build vault, which future maintainers will need eventually. The vault's recovery passphrase is recorded below.

recovery phrase for fajeg-kawep: druix-gorius-briax-ulaeth-fraox-lammir-pelox-jormir-pelwyn-julir

Leadership Review Briefing — Heads of Department

Topic: annual insurance renewal. Current carrier, Ostvale Mutual, quoted a 22% premium increase citing last year's warehouse claim. Alternative quotes from two carriers are within 8% of current cost but with higher deductibles. Decision needed by month-end. The confidential recommendation and its business rationale appear below.

board note of tagug-hahag: Praionax Logistics is in early talks to buy Julaxek Group for about $36.3 million. The Julmir launch date is March 1, and nothing goes to the press before then.